Do you have a passion to assist others in their time of need? If so, becoming an Emergency Medical Responder (EMR) could be the perfect path for you. As an EMR, you'll provide crucial medical care to victims until more advanced medical help arrives. This demanding role requires a unique set of skills and knowledge.

EMRs need to be collected under pressure and able to make rapid decisions in dynamic situations. Excellent communication abilities are essential for communicating with patients, their loved ones, and other first responders.

  • CPR and First Aid Certification
  • Knowledge of basic anatomy and physiology
  • Ability to assess patient conditions and provide appropriate care
  • Effective communication proficiencies
  • Teamwork with other first responders

Through rigorous training programs, aspiring EMRs develop these crucial skills and gain a deep understanding of emergency medical procedures.
